  • Abstract
    Order Batching is an optimization problem related to the picking process of orders in a warehouse. It consists in grouping the orders (each order is composed by a list of items to be collected) received in a warehouse in a set of batches of a maximum fixed capacity. Then, a route to collect the items in the same batch must be conformed. In this paper we tackle a variant of this problem known as Order Batching and Sequencing Problem where each order has a certain due date. This variant consists in grouping the orders into batches and then sequencing them, in such a way that the tardiness of each order (the extra time over the due date needed to collect it) is minimized. In this paper we propose a Variable Neighborhood Search algorithm to tackle the problem. Our approach outperforms previous attempts in the state of the art.
